The Observatory Hotel, Sydney.

A five star dog secret.

It is so frustrating that Australia has one of the highest rates of pet ownership in the world, yet so few hotels allow pets. But I have discovered that The Observatory Hotel in Sydney, now has two dedicated pet friendly rooms for pooches under 20kg. Cats are welcome too. This has to be one of Sydney’s best kept secrets!
The Observatory is one of Sydney’s most luxurious hotels, situated among historic buildings in The Rocks district. Only moments from the CBD and King Street Wharf, this prestigious Orient-Express Hotel offers a perfect base for exploring Sydney. With only 100 guest rooms and suites, The Observatory offers a high level of personalised service.
A Scooby Doo room service menu is available with a variety of tempting doggy treats, so too are dog beds, cat litter, food and water bowls.
There are a few guidelines in place for the enjoyment of all such as not allowing dogs to sit on the couches, chairs, etc within the Lobby and Lounge areas of the hotel.
There is a fee of $50 per night for the pet friendly rooms to cover steam cleaning
